Abstract

This Order requires the Official Analyst to retain for a certain period the non-analysed part of any sample submitted to the Official Analyst in accordance with the provisions of article 34(1) of the Food Safety (Jersey) Law 1966. It also prescribes the form of a certificate of analysis to be delivered under the provisions of article 34(8) of the Law.
